74 bool "Support IO voltage configuration"
76 IO voltage configuration allows selecting the voltage level of the IO
77 lines (not the level of main supply). This is required for UHS
78 support. For eMMC this not mandatory, but not enabling this option may
79 prevent the driver of using the faster modes.

90 config MMC_UHS_SUPPORT
91 bool "enable UHS support"
92 depends on MMC_IO_VOLTAGE
94 The Ultra High Speed (UHS) bus is available on some SDHC and SDXC
95 cards. The IO voltage must be switchable from 3.3v to 1.8v. The bus
96 frequency can go up to 208MHz (SDR104)

127 bool "Tiny MMC framework in SPL"
129 Enable MMC framework tinification support. This option is useful if
130 if your SPL is extremely size constrained. Heed the warning, enable
131 this option if and only if you know exactly what you are doing, if
132 you are reading this help text, you most likely have no idea :-)
134 The MMC framework is reduced to bare minimum to be useful. No malloc
135 support is needed for the MMC framework operation with this option
136 enabled. The framework supports exactly one MMC device and exactly
137 one MMC driver. The MMC driver can be adjusted to avoid any malloc
138 operations too, which can remove the need for malloc support in SPL
139 and thus further reduce footprint.

289 bool "Secure Digital Host Controller Interface support"
291 This selects the generic Secure Digital Host Controller Interface.
292 It is used by manufacturers such as Texas Instruments(R), Ricoh(R)
293 and Toshiba(R). Most controllers found in laptops are of this type.
295 If you have a controller with this interface, say Y here.
